Stock management software is a digital solution that helps businesses track, organize, and manage their inventory in real-time. From monitoring stock levels and tracking shipments to forecasting demand and analyzing sales trends, the best stock management software provides valuable insights that can help businesses make informed decisions and stay ahead of the competition.

1. TradeGecko
TradeGecko is an all-in-one inventory management solution designed for small and medium-sized businesses. With features like order management, product tracking, and analytics, TradeGecko helps businesses automate their inventory processes and improve efficiency. The platform also offers integrations with popular e-commerce platforms like Shopify and WooCommerce, making it easy to synchronize stock levels across different channels.
2. Zoho Inventory
Zoho Inventory is a cloud-based inventory management software that is suitable for businesses of all sizes. With features like multi-channel selling, batch tracking, and order fulfillment, Zoho Inventory simplifies inventory management and helps businesses streamline their operations. The software also offers integration with Zoho’s suite of business applications, allowing businesses to manage their inventory alongside other business functions seamlessly.
3. Fishbowl
Fishbowl is an inventory management software designed for small and midsize businesses. With features like inventory tracking, order management, and barcoding, Fishbowl helps businesses optimize their inventory processes and improve accuracy. The software also offers integration with QuickBooks, making it easy to synchronize inventory data with accounting records.
4. inFlow Inventory
inFlow Inventory is a user-friendly inventory management software that is suitable for businesses of all sizes. With features like batch tracking, product catalogs, and reporting, inFlow Inventory helps businesses track their inventory in real-time and make informed decisions. The software also offers integration with popular e-commerce platforms like Shopify and Magento, making it easy to manage inventory across different channels.
5. NetSuite
NetSuite is an enterprise resource planning (ERP) software that includes comprehensive inventory management capabilities. With features like demand planning, order management, and supply chain optimization, NetSuite helps businesses streamline their inventory processes and drive business growth. The software also offers integration with other business applications, allowing businesses to manage their inventory alongside other business functions seamlessly.
6. SAP Business One
SAP Business One is an ERP software designed for small and midsize businesses. With features like inventory optimization, warehouse management, and demand forecasting, SAP Business One helps businesses manage their inventory efficiently and improve operational efficiency. The software also offers integration with other SAP applications, allowing businesses to streamline their inventory processes and drive business growth.
7. QuickBooks Commerce
QuickBooks Commerce is an inventory management software designed for small and midsize businesses. With features like order management, product tracking, and reporting, QuickBooks Commerce helps businesses automate their inventory processes and improve accuracy. The software also offers integration with QuickBooks, making it easy to synchronize inventory data with accounting records.
